How to add oil to a 4 speed granny gear?

ok i got my 4 speed granny gear and there is not a dipstick for the transmission so how would i check to see if i have tranny oil in it or not also how do you add the tranny oil because its a little hard to change gears it aint smooth you have to put some force to it thanksHow to add oil to a 4 speed granny gear?
somewhere on the side of the tranny you will find a threaded plug- fill it to the bottom of the threads- wouldnt hurt to drain it %26amp; fill it. put a length of hose on the nipple of the gear oil bottle to make filling easierHow to add oil to a 4 speed granny gear?

There are two plugs on the tranny One on the side and one on the bottom Remove the one on the side if oil seeps out it doesn't need oil...If it doesn't seep then stick your little finger in the hole if you can touch the oil again you don't need to add oil.

The stiff shifting could be a sign of the clutch not releasing completely.. or the synchronizes starting to wear down,, if this is the case the tranny will have to be rebuilt

There will be a 3/8 or 1/2 in plug on the side of the tranny. Remove the plug and the fluid should be right at the bottom of the hole. If it is low fill it with the right oil. Make sure you put in what the dealer calls for. and never mix regular with synthetic oil. Good Luck.
